Construction Build-Out Agreement

A Construction & Build-Out Agreement governs property improvements or fit-outs between owner and contractor. This playbook discusses scheduling, change order processes, and liability for defects.

Environmental Liability

Why This Matters: Environmental issues can trigger significant cleanup costs, regulatory fines, and reputational damage. Clear allocation of liability and process for remediation reduces unexpected financial exposure.

Negotiation strategy

If you're the Tenant:

Negotiate to limit liability to contamination directly caused by your operations. Ensure any remediation costs are capped and seek insurance coverage where possible.

If you're the Contractor:

Ensure the tenant is responsible for contamination they cause. Retain rights to conduct assessments and require corrective actions to protect your property.

Essential elements

1

Responsibility Allocation

Defines party liability for contamination.
2

Remediation Process

Outlines steps for cleanup obligations.
3

Inspection Rights

Grants rights to assess environmental conditions.

Example clauses

FAVORABLE

Preferred Clause

"The Tenant shall be responsible for all costs associated with the remediation of any environmental contamination caused by its operations. The Landlord retains the right to conduct environmental assessments and require corrective actions as necessary."
NEUTRAL

Fallback Clause

"Both parties agree to share the costs of environmental testing and remediation, with a cap of $100,000, unless otherwise covered by insurance."
UNFAVORABLE

Unclear Liability Clause

"The parties will discuss responsibility for environmental issues as they arise, without predefined obligations."

Fallbacks

High-Risk Projects

In high-risk projects, ensure comprehensive testing and remediation plans are in place, with clear cost-sharing arrangements.

Pre-existing Contamination

Differentiate between pre-existing and new contamination, ensuring the landlord is responsible for pre-existing conditions.

Shared Facilities

In shared facilities, clearly define each party's responsibilities and rights to conduct environmental assessments.
